How Many Pints Are in a Quart? Clearing Up the Confusion
A standard quart contains exactly two pints. This simple 1:2 ratio remains the fundamental rule across the various measurement systems used today, including the United States Customary System and the British Imperial System. While the conversion factor is constant, the actual volume of a quart—and consequently a pint—varies significantly depending on whether you are measuring liquid in New York, dry grains in a silo, or a draught in a London pub.
The fundamental conversion: 1 Quart = 2 Pints
At its most basic level, the quart is defined as a quarter of a gallon. Historically, as the definition of a gallon shifted, the quart followed suit. In modern usage, the pint serves as the primary sub-unit of the quart. Regardless of the regional system, if you have one quart of a substance, you possess two pints of it.
This relationship is a linear scaling factor. To convert quarts to pints, you multiply the quart value by two. Conversely, to find how many quarts are in a specific number of pints, you divide the number of pints by two. This math applies to liquid measurements, dry measurements, and the British imperial system, even though the total volume in milliliters or cubic inches will differ between them.
Distinguishing between US Liquid and US Dry Quarts
In the United States, volume measurement is divided into two distinct categories: liquid and dry. This distinction is crucial for accuracy in both culinary and industrial settings.
The US Liquid Quart
The US liquid quart is the most common unit encountered in daily life, used for everything from milk cartons to motor oil bottles. Legally standardized by the International Yard and Pound Agreement of 1959, the US liquid quart is defined based on the inch. One US liquid gallon is exactly 231 cubic inches. Therefore, a US liquid quart (one-fourth of a gallon) is exactly 57.75 cubic inches.
- 1 US Liquid Quart = 2 US Liquid Pints
- 1 US Liquid Quart = 4 Cups
- 1 US Liquid Quart = 32 US Fluid Ounces
- Metric Equivalent: Approximately 0.946 liters.
The US Dry Quart
The US dry quart is a less common but still vital unit used primarily in agriculture for measuring berries, grains, and other dry commodities. It is based on the bushel rather than the liquid gallon. A US dry quart is 1/32nd of a US bushel. Because dry goods do not settle the same way liquids do, the volume of a dry quart is actually larger than that of a liquid quart—it measures approximately 67.2 cubic inches.
- 1 US Dry Quart = 2 US Dry Pints
- Metric Equivalent: Approximately 1.101 liters.
When following a recipe, it is rare to see "dry quarts" mentioned. Most culinary measurements in the US utilize the liquid volume system even for dry ingredients like flour or sugar, unless the recipe specifically calls for weight or bushels.
The British Imperial System: A different scale
Outside the United States, particularly in the United Kingdom and some Commonwealth nations, the Imperial system is used for certain traditional measurements, most notably in the service of beer and cider. The Imperial quart is larger than both the US liquid and dry quarts.
An Imperial gallon was historically defined as the volume of 10 pounds of water at 62 degrees Fahrenheit. Today, it is officially defined as exactly 4.54609 liters. Since there are four quarts in an Imperial gallon, one Imperial quart equals 1.1365 liters.
- 1 Imperial Quart = 2 Imperial Pints
- 1 Imperial Quart = 40 Imperial Fluid Ounces
- Metric Equivalent: 1.1365 liters.
It is important to note the difference in fluid ounces. While a US liquid quart contains 32 US fluid ounces, an Imperial quart contains 40 Imperial fluid ounces. Furthermore, the Imperial fluid ounce itself is slightly smaller than the US version, adding another layer of complexity for those attempting precise international conversions.
Visualizing the volume hierarchy: The Gallon Man
For many, remembering the relationships between gallons, quarts, pints, and cups is easier with a visual mnemonic. Educational circles often use the "Gallon Man" or "The Great Land of G" to illustrate these ratios.
- The Kingdom of Gallon (G): Imagine a large "G" representing one gallon.
- Four Queens (Q): Inside the G, there are four "Q"s, representing the 4 quarts in a gallon.
- Two Princes (P) per Queen: Inside each Q, there are two "P"s, representing the 2 pints in a quart.
- Two Crowns (C) per Prince: Inside each P, there are two "C"s, representing the 2 cups in a pint.
This hierarchy shows that there are 4 quarts, 8 pints, and 16 cups in a single gallon. If you are starting with a quart, you are halfway down the ladder, with two pints sitting directly below it.
Practical applications in the kitchen and beyond
Understanding how many pints are in a quart is more than an academic exercise. It has practical implications in several fields.
Culinary Arts and Baking
Professional kitchens often scale recipes up or down based on the number of servings required. If a base recipe for a soup yields 1 quart, and you need to double it, you need 2 quarts—which equals 4 pints. If you only have a pint-sized measuring tool, knowing you need to fill it four times ensures the consistency of the dish. Precise measurement is even more critical in baking, where the ratio of liquids to solids determines the chemical reaction of leavening agents.
Industrial Storage and Logistics
In manufacturing, liquids like lubricants, paints, and chemicals are often sold in quart or gallon containers. Inventory management systems may record stock in pints while the physical containers are quarts. Accurate conversion prevents ordering errors and ensures that production lines have the exact volume of fluids necessary for operation.
Retail and Consumer Goods
Consumers encounter these units daily. A standard large carton of half-and-half is often a quart (2 pints), while a smaller container might be a pint. When comparing prices, calculating the cost per pint is a common way to determine which size offers better value. For example, if a quart costs $4.00 and a pint costs $2.50, knowing that a quart is two pints allows the consumer to see that the quart is effectively $2.00 per pint, making it the more economical choice.
The evolution of the Quart: From Latin to the Lab
The word "quart" stems from the Latin quartus, meaning "one-fourth." This reflects its position as a quarter-gallon. Over centuries, various "quarts" existed in England, including those for ale, wine, and corn. Each had slightly different volumes until the British Weights and Measures Act of 1824 sought to standardize them into the Imperial system.
In the scientific community, the quart has largely been replaced by the liter. Since 1 quart (US liquid) is approximately 946 milliliters, it is nearly equivalent to a liter. This proximity is why many liquid products are now labeled with both units. However, in laboratory settings, the precision of the metric system is preferred to avoid the regional ambiguities of the quart.
Historical outliers: Winchester and Reputed Quarts
While the 1:2 ratio is standard today, history provides some interesting variations:
- Winchester Quart: Originally equal to two Imperial quarts (or half an Imperial gallon), this unit was later metricated to exactly 2.5 liters. You might still hear the term in older laboratory settings when referring to large glass reagent bottles.
- Reputed Quart: This was a measure equal to two-thirds of an Imperial quart, roughly 0.75 liters. This size eventually became the standard for wine bottles (750ml) used globally today.
Quick reference conversion tables
To simplify your calculations, use the following tables for rapid reference across different systems.
US Liquid Measurement (The Most Common)
| Quarts (qt) | Pints (pt) | Cups (c) | Fluid Ounces (fl oz) |
|---|---|---|---|
| 0.25 qt | 0.5 pt | 1 c | 8 fl oz |
| 0.5 qt | 1 pt | 2 c | 16 fl oz |
| 1 qt | 2 pt | 4 c | 32 fl oz |
| 2 qt | 4 pt | 8 c | 64 fl oz |
| 3 qt | 6 pt | 12 c | 96 fl oz |
| 4 qt (1 gal) | 8 pt | 16 c | 128 fl oz |
US Dry Measurement
| Dry Quarts (dry qt) | Dry Pints (dry pt) | Cubic Inches (cu in) |
|---|---|---|
| 1 dry qt | 2 dry pt | ~67.2 cu in |
| 2 dry qt | 4 dry pt | ~134.4 cu in |
| 4 dry qt | 8 dry pt | ~268.8 cu in |
Imperial (UK) Measurement
| Imperial Quarts | Imperial Pints | Imperial Fluid Ounces |
|---|---|---|
| 1 qt | 2 pt | 40 fl oz |
| 2 qt | 4 pt | 80 fl oz |
| 4 qt (1 gal) | 8 pt | 160 fl oz |
Frequently Asked Questions
Is a quart of water the same weight as a quart of oil? No. While the volume is the same (two pints), weight depends on density. A quart of water weighs approximately 2.08 pounds, while a quart of motor oil typically weighs less because oil is less dense than water.
Why does the UK pint have 20 ounces while the US pint has 16? This is a result of the different definitions of the gallon. The British Imperial gallon was based on the volume of 10 pounds of water, resulting in a larger gallon and thus a larger pint. The US gallon remained based on the older English wine gallon (231 cubic inches).
How many pints are in 1.5 quarts? To find this, multiply 1.5 by 2. There are 3 pints in 1.5 quarts.
Can I use a liquid measuring cup for dry ingredients? While the volume of a liquid quart and a dry quart differ, most household measuring cups used for baking are standardized to the liquid volume system. However, for dry ingredients like flour, it is usually more accurate to measure by weight (grams or ounces) using a digital scale.
